Union Station STL: A Weekend of Family Fun, Food & Ferris Wheels

If you’re looking for the ultimate weekend family escape, look no further than Union Station STL in the heart of downtown St. Louis. We packed our bags for a weekend stay and left with full hearts, bellies—and a camera roll bursting with memories!

  1. A Stay at the Curio Collection Hotel
    Our home base for the weekend was the stunning St. Louis Union Station Hotel – Curio Collection by Hilton. With its grand historic charm, soaring ceilings, and modern comfort, it was the perfect mix of elegance and family-friendly vibes. The kids were obsessed with the light show in the Grand Hall, train station history, and the location meant we were steps from every attraction.

2. St. Louis Aquarium
We started our weekend with a visit to the St. Louis Aquarium. From jellyfish to otters, the exhibits were hands-on and immersive, and the touch tanks were a big hit. It’s the kind of place where learning meets adventure, and even the adults had a blast.

3. The St. Louis Wheel
The 200-foot-tall St. Louis Wheel gave us stunning views of the city skyline, and the climate-controlled gondolas meant we could ride in total comfort. It was the perfect “wow” moment to anchor our evening.

4. Soda Fountain Shenanigans
Lunch turned into dessert when we hit up St. Louis Soda Fountain for their famous Freak Shakes. Each one is a sugary masterpiece stacked with candy, cupcakes, and more. It’s the kind of over-the-top treat that makes your kids’ eyes light up—and honestly, mine too! 

5. Breakfast at the Station
Mornings at Union Station started slow and sweet with a delicious breakfast at the on-site restaurant. We fueled up with fresh pastries, hot coffee, and a full menu of kid-friendly options before hitting the day’s adventures.

6. The Train Shed
Dinner was casual yet upscale at The Train Shed, where modern eats and seasonal cocktails gave mom and dad a little something special. The vibe is warm and welcoming, with great service and space for the kids to relax after a full day. 

7. All the Extras
From mini golf and the mirror maze to the carousel, selfie express, and ropes course, Union Station has everything you need to keep your crew entertained all weekend long. No need to drive anywhere—it’s all in one place.

Union Station STL is more than just a day trip—it’s a full-blown family adventure, wrapped up in a beautiful historic setting with all the modern perks. Whether you’re planning a quick getaway or celebrating a special weekend, this spot checks every box. We can’t wait to go back!
